Needham Bank
|
Massachusetts
|
List of all 10 branches of Needham Bank in Massachusetts. |
No. |
Branch |
Address |
1 |
Ashland Branch
|
41 Front Street, Ashland, MA - 01721
|
2 |
Dedham Branch
|
402 Washington Street, Dedham, MA - 02026
|
3 |
Dover Branch
|
60 Centre St, Dover, MA - 02030
|
4 |
Medfield Branch
|
520 Main Street, Medfield, MA - 02052
|
5 |
Millis Branch
|
857 Main St, Millis, MA - 02054
|
6 |
Natick Branch
|
17 West Central St, Natick, MA - 01760
|
7 |
Needham Bank
|
1063 Great Plain Avenue, Needham, MA - 02492
|
8 |
Online Branch
|
1063 Great Plain Avenue, Needham, MA - 02492
|
9 |
Wellesley Branch
|
458 Washington Street, Wellesley, MA - 02482
|
10 |
Westwood Branch
|
341 Washington Street, Westwood, MA - 02090
|
Here is the list of all branches of Needham Bank across US.
|